I know the term ‘activism’ tends to conjure up images of loud megaphones, crowded protests, lobbying politicians, or knocking on doors of strangers.
For highly sensitive people and introverts prone to sensory overload, social anxiety, or physical, mental, and emotional exhaustion, this definition of activism can make it feel like you have no place in this work.
The truth is, you can mobilize your unique strengths toward social justice without sacrificing your own well-being and landing in depletion.
Social justice movements require a broad range of skill sets and actions. Everyone contributing in the same way is, in fact, a recipe for failure.
